As a Research Seed Inventory Specialist, you will oversee the management of the York, Nebraska Research Center’s multi-crop seed inventory. You will be involved in all phases of the research station functions including multi-crop breeding and seed logistics, while providing multi-functional support for summer trait and data collection, pollinating, field activities and seed inventory management. Responsibilities

  • Responsible for managing and maintaining accurate inventory of all crops and supervise part-time employees to complete inventory and seed handling processes.
  • In conjunction with seed inventory management, you will be a key team member for seed requests and overseeing the transfer of germplasm in and out of the site along with associated shipping and receiving processes.
  • Assist with all phases of the multi-crop breeding processes including experiment planning and implementation.
  • Participate in all aspects of data collection efforts that are important for product characterization.
  • Become a key team member for summer corn pollinations and phytosanitary inspections.
  • Lead designated processes important for seed preparation such as seed filling, seed treating, and planting preparation.
  • Ability to participate with planting and harvest crews as required
  • Lead in site safety culture and ensure adherence to safety standards.
